- The main goal of this paper is to analyze Nicholas of Cusa´s reading on the dispute of mystical theology through Jean-Luc Marion´s phenomenology of givenness. To do this, first of all, we will address the analyses offered by Jean-Luc Marion on the problem of affectivity. Secondly, we examine Nicholas´ interpretation of mystical theology through the aenigma of the eicona dei in De visione dei (1453). Thirdly, we present Jean-Luc Marion´s interpretation of Cusanus eicona dei as an antecedent of his phenomenological conception of Icone as ?saturated phenomenon.? Finally, we suggest that Cusanus eicona dei appears in Jean-Luc Marion´s phenomenology as a precedent of his strategy when approaching the field of affectivity. Both authors try to show an instance preceding the distinction between affectivity and rationality.
